  • Patent number: 6618169
    Abstract: Print data adaptation means (67) include data conversion means (37) which are adapted to convert the received scan data (SD1) into printable print data (PD2) in accordance with first conversion information (CI1), which print data (PD2) can be printed by thermal printing means (44) set to a first print mode, and which conversion means (37) are adapted to convert received scan data (SD1) into printable print data (PD2) in accordance with second conversion information (CI2), which print data (PD2) can be printed by the thermal printing means (44) set to a second print mode, the printing row feed (RD1) of the thermal printing means (44) in the first print mode of the thermal printing means (44) corresponding substantially to the printing dot size (DP) and the printing row feed of the thermal printing means (44) in the second print mode of the thermal printing means (44) being smaller than the printing dot size (DP).
    Type: Grant
    Filed: December 12, 2000
    Date of Patent: September 9, 2003
    Assignee: Sagem SA
    Inventors: Walter Czadul, Martin Loidl, Karl Hanisch

  • Patent number: 5957594
    Abstract: In a thermo-tape unit (1) having a supply reel hub (2) and a supply roll (5) of thermo-tape (6) wound on the supply reel hub (2), the thermo-tape has at least one marking stripe configuration (14) at least in its leading area (8), which configuration comprises at least one marking stripe section (15, 16, 17) having a given section dimension (L1, L2, L3) in the longitudinal direction (L) of the thermo-tape (6), and at least one characteristic of the thermo-tape unit (1) is encoded by means of this section dimension (L1, L2, L3) of the marking stripe section (15, 16, 17).
    Type: Grant
    Filed: May 27, 1998
    Date of Patent: September 28, 1999
    Assignee: U.S. Philips Corporation
    Inventor: Martin Loidl
